The special quarantine regime in Azerbaijan has been extended until 06:00 (GMT+4) December 28, 2020, to prevent the spread of coronavirus and its possible consequences, Eurasia Diary reports citing Operational Headquarters under the Azerbaijani Cabinet of Ministers.
The restrictions related to the work of the Baku Metro are extended until 06:00 (GMT+4) December 28.
Wearing medical masks will be mandatory both in all closed and open areas in Azerbaijan.
Rendering of on-site services will be suspended in Azerbaijan from 00:00 (GMT+4) November 21 through 06:00 (GMT+4) December 28 on Saturday and Sunday with the exception of vital services such as the activity of pharmacies and grocery stores.
